Bakery-Style Double Chocolate Muffins
Ingredients
Instructions
-
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a muffin tin or line with paper liners.
-
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t.
-
In a large b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then stir in the vanilla extract.
-
Gradually mix in the dry ingredients, alternating with the sour cream. Fold in the chocolate chips.
-
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about 2/3 full.
-
Bake for 18-20 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
-
Allow the muffins to cool in the tin for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
